Transaction a7ecd323d90b56b2422ac60bac8bb5c5e5193f86351d49ca1f04caebd38b6620

1 Input
2 Outputs
  • a7ecd323d90b56b2422ac60bac8bb5c5e5193f86351d49ca1f04caebd38b6620:0
  • value  63887
    address  18tfosgbf27vHmb7i8BVjfpfCgczr9tiPr
  • a7ecd323d90b56b2422ac60bac8bb5c5e5193f86351d49ca1f04caebd38b6620:1
  • value  1581525
    address  1KPMrgwQDjPRrUEwZ4LrMX38phHH77MgjJ